             Summary: Unable to create remap rule for SSL sites when accessed 
as a forward proxy

When connecting to https sites using ATS as a forward proxy, the CONNECT method 
is used, and the URL doesn't have a scheme (http/https) present. When using 
remap.config to limit which sites ATS will proxy for (remap_required set to 1), 
there is no rule that can be made to match an a request without a scheme 
present, and so no way to allow requests to a https site.

Example:

{code}
# curl -x 127.0.0.1:8080 -o /dev/null -v -s https://example.com/
* About to connect() to proxy 127.0.0.1 port 8080 (#0)
*   Trying 127.0.0.1... connected
* Connected to 127.0.0.1 (127.0.0.1) port 8080 (#0)
* Establish HTTP proxy tunnel to example.com:443
> CONNECT example.com:443 HTTP/1.1
> Host: example.com:443
> User-Agent: curl/7.19.7 (x86_64-redhat-linux-gnu) libcurl/7.19.7 NSS/3.13.1.0 
> zlib/1.2.3 libidn/1.18 libssh2/1.2.2
> Proxy-Connection: Keep-Alive
>
< HTTP/1.1 404 Not Found
< Date: Fri, 22 Mar 2013 21:41:25 GMT
< Connection: close
< Server: ATS/3.3.1-dev
< Cache-Control: no-store
< Content-Type: text/html; charset=utf-8
< Content-Language: en
< Content-Length: 309
<
* Received HTTP code 404 from proxy after CONNECT
* Closing connection #0
{code}
